India fastest-growing major economy in world: Ashwini Vaishnaw
Jan-23-2026

Highlighting various reforms including labour code reforms, simplification of the GST, reforms in the energy sector and opening up of nuclear energy to the private sector, Union Minister for Railways, Communications, Electronics & Information Technology, Ashwini Vaishnaw has said that India’s reform momentum is firmly on track and as a result, India has emerged as a high-growth, resilient and globally trusted destination.

The Minister said that a continuous reform process is underway across all sectors of the economy, adding that investors are extremely encouraged by the policy environment in India and are increasingly expanding their commitments. He noted that companies across sectors are increasingly viewing the present period as an opportune time to invest in India.

Vaishnaw further said that India is today the fastest-growing major economy in the world, with a consistent growth trajectory of 6-8 per cent projected over the next five years. He underlined that the combination of moderate inflation and high growth reflects the economic transformation achieved under the leadership of the Prime Minister over the past decade, which is drawing global attention.

Amid prevailing global uncertainties, the Minister expressed the need to strengthen internal capabilities to enhance resilience amid geopolitical, geoeconomic and geotechnical turbulence. He stated that the Government is focused on ensuring that all foundational building blocks of the economy are firmly in place to enable India to weather global disruptions.
